Bob Pain Joins Investors Trust Assurance as Managing Director


George Town, Cayman Islands (Business Wire (Business Wire India))

Investors Trust Assurance SPC (“ITA”) announced today that Bob Pain has joined its Board of Directors as Managing Director. With over 25 years experience within the financial services industry, Mr. Pain initially worked at Target Group and AXA in various sales, business development and marketing roles, and in 1991 joined Friends Provident to set up its Agency Division. After holding a number of senior roles in Customer Services and Business Process Outsourcing, Bob joined Friends Provident International in 2005 as Sales Director and a member of its Board of Directors. Since 2011, Bob has been the Deputy Chair of the Association of International Life Offices (“AILO”), prior to which he chaired AILO’s Sales Committee for seven years.

Based in London, Bob’s key role will be the global business development outside of the Americas, with particular emphasis on building a sustainable business in Asia, as well as looking at new markets in the Middle East, Africa and Eastern Europe. In addition to these responsibilities, Bob will be ITA's representative in AILO and the main liaison with all of ITA’s international business relationships, including but not limited to regulators, business partners, trade associations, and the media.

Upon his appointment, Bob said: "I am delighted to be joining ITA as Managing Director after 21 years at Friends. I knew the minute I met the team that this was the company I wanted to continue my career with. They closely align to my personal values and beliefs and along with a terrific proposition, including leading edge technology, offer a perfect combination to achieve success in the future. I look forward to building a sustainable and profitable business that always puts its staff and the customer first."

William Zelaya, Executive Managing Director of ITA, commented on Bob Pain’s appointment: "We are very pleased Bob has joined ITA as Managing Director as he has a proven track record for growing businesses, has excellent leadership qualities and is well connected in the international financial services market. We are confident he will add a great deal of value to the Board of Directors and ITA as a whole."

Investors Trust Assurance SPC (“ITA”), a Cayman Islands registered insurance company, offers unit-linked and fixed income investment products to middle market investors across the globe.
